A LARGE SANCAI -GLAZED POTTERY FIGURE OF A HORSE TANG DYNASTY (AD 618-907) The horse is shown standing on a slab base with ears pricked and head turned slightly to the left, and is covered with a pale cream glaze, the mane and tail with amber glaze. The harness is hung with green-glazed tassels, and the saddle cloth is washed with vermilion pigment. 22 in. (55.9 cm.) high Provenance Parke Bernet Galleries, New York, 8 April 1948, lot 293.
